A pit type weighbridge is mounted in a pit. It takes more work to install. The weighing surface is level with the road.
A pitless type weighbridge is mounted on the surface. The weighing surface is mounted with a ramp leading up a short distance.

Null type instruments require a null balance point to be achieved for accurate measurement, while deflection type instruments measure the quantity directly as a deflection on a scale. Null type instruments are more accurate but require more intricate adjustments, while deflection type instruments are simpler to use but may have lower accuracy.
Yes, there is a difference between edge triggering and pulse triggering. Edge triggering occurs when a circuit changes state based on the transition of an input signal (e.g., from low to high or high to low). Pulse triggering, on the other hand, involves triggering a circuit based on the detection of a specific pulse width within the input signal.

There are mainly two types of weighbridges: Pit type weighbridge – Installed at ground level, vehicles drive straight over it without ramps. Pitless weighbridge – Installed above ground with ramps on both sides. They can also be classified as electronic (digital) or older mechanical types based on technology.
